There are infinite reasons to experience massage therapy.  It can be healing on physical, emotional and spiritual levels.   

Receiving regular massage helps you tune into your own body, learn your vulnerable areas, the places holding stress. 

You'll begin to understand that sometimes your body aches more than you realized and you'll learn to listen to it better.


You'll give yourself the opportunity to rest, breathe and relax...and learn tools to help you in-between sessions.
Ultimately, we'll work together to learn your body, your needs and the steps to restore, promote and  maintain health.

With a bachelor's degree in the sciences and extensive training, I have been practicing the art and science of massage since 1993.  Using multiple modalities--deep tissue, trigger point, sports, myofascial release, Swedish and subtle energy work-- together we find the most effective path for your healing, from injury, chronic pain or everyday stress.  My work combines academic knowledge with skilled intuition.


-- Bachelor's degree in Biology and Social Sciences

​-- Massage therapy and Health Educator certificate

​-- 850+ hours massage therapy training

​-- Patient Navigator Certificate, Sonoma State University

-- Certified Senior Advisor (CSA)

-- Gerontology certificate

-- AMTA Professional Member

-- Chronic Disease self-management program leader training

-- Hospice Caregiver training
